Two years and one high school graduation later, Ace Whibley is returning as a counselor to Palace Shore Drama Camp, where he got discovered and swept away to London's West End for a semester, to make some money for university in Los Angeles. With him is his younger sister Olive, a beautiful, popular girl about to start high school, dodge a camp crime that leads to the prompt dismissal and arrest of one of Ace's fellow counselors, and find summer love.
In between the standard camper and counselor pranks and musical rehearsals, management team Rosie, Teddy, and Kristin scramble to find a replacement counselor when they themselves become the target of a camp prank that makes local news and is initiated by a rejected interview candidate who claims to have connections to the Upstate New York elite theatre scene.
Can the camp's management find a replacement before the other counselors' eight-week stints expire? What will become of Ace's budding acting career?
